Facilities

The Office of Campus Recreation is responsible for the operation of the Aebersold Student Recreation Center (ARC), the McFarland Recreational Sports Complex (MAC), Ski Lodge, campground, and REACH high ropes courses. The facilities are used primarily for student recreational activities, but times are also allotted for facility rentals.  The availability of these facilities varies each semester depending upon the schedule of Campus Recreation activities. Aebersold Student Recreation Center (ARC)

SRU rock wall

The ARC is an 82,000 square-foot, state of the art controlled access facility used for a variety of recreational programs including informal recreation,  intramural sports, club, and student organization special events. Participants must present their SRU ID or ARC Membership card to gain access.  

Facility Components: Aquatic Center, climbing wall, fitness mezzanine, Gym A1-4, Gym B, RPM Multi-Purpose Room, Russell Wright Fitness Center and fitness lab, track, locker rooms and family changing/all gender restroom.

McFarland Recreational Sports Complex (MAC)

The MAC is an outdoor recreational sports complex, at the corner of Harmony and Branchton Roads, used for informal recreation, intramural sports, and facility reservations/rentals.  The fields are used for softball, kickball, flag football, soccer, and ultimate frisbee.   

Facility Components:  Six lighted sports fields (two softball fields and four multi-sport fields), dek hockey rink/two basketball courts, exercise pathway, rugby field, 18 hole disc golf course, and operations building with restrooms.      

High Ropes Course (REACH Program)

Challenge/High Ropes course with tower and zip line located in the wooded area near the on-campus Ski Lodge/Campground. These facility components can be scheduled for leadership and student development activities by on-campus student groups and organizations. Ski Lodge/Campground

Reservations for both of these facilities are available on a first-come, first-serve basis.  A Facility Request form must be completed and submitted to the Office of Campus Recreation for approval prior to usage.  Please call 724.738.4800.

The Ski Lodge and Campground are located on campus, next to the ROCK Apartments, on 6+ acres of land.  The  rustic design of the Ski Lodge offers a variety of opportunities to gather on campus.  Shower and restroom facilities are available inside the lodge. The lodge is not air-conditioned.   The campsites are ideal for camping, picnicking and recreational activities.

Facility Components: 

SKI LODGE -  Includes rustic wooden tables with bench seating, indoor fireplace, restrooms, 3 outdoor grills on patio and outdoor firepit.  Contact Andy Loue at 724.738.2883, andrew.loue@sru.edu.   

CAMPGROUND - Five "Primitive" campsites each with a picnic table, and fire ring. Campsites may be rented for  $10/site/night for up to 4 people; Campsites may be reserved, Free of charge, by SRU students for campfires/cookouts up until 11pm.
